Returns an array of all the elements within a dom element, including the dom element itself.
npm install get-nodes
Require get-nodes:
var getNodes = require("get-nodes");
Given this DOM structure:
<header></header>
<section>
<div></div>
<div></div>
<div></div>
</section>
<footer></footer>
To retrieve all the elements in section:
getNodes(document.querySelector("section"));
// [
// <section>,
// <div>,
// <div>,
// <div>
// ]
